Stachów [ˈstaxuf]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Kondratowice, within Strzelin County, Lower Silesian Voivodeship, in south-western Poland.[1] Prior to 1945, it was in Germany.

It lies approximately 8 kilometres (5 mi) south-east of Kondratowice, 10 kilometres (6 mi) south-west of Strzelin, and 46 kilometres (29 mi) south of the regional capital Wrocław.
